Wednesdays in Lent
| |
24 Hours That Changed the World
by Adam Hamilton
Wednesday Evenings at 7 p.m.
March 19 through April 16
No one event in human history has received more attention than the suffering and crucifixion of Jesus of Nazareth. Dr. Todd Jordan will lead this Lenten study of Adam Hamilton's book. The study will guide us through the last twenty-four hours of Jesus' life, and help us experience and understand the significance of Jesus' suffering and death in a way we have never done before. Whether you are a long-time Christian or simply curious about the story of Christ, you're invited to retrace the last 24 hours of Jesus' life.

Introducing Rev. Emily Bankston
| New Children's Minister
Rev. Emily Bankston will become Strawbridge UMC's Children's Minister effective May 1, 2014.
Rev. Bankston grew up in Nacogdoches, Texas. Emily earned her masters in Christian education from Garrett Theological Seminary and was commissioned as a Deacon in the LA UMC Conference in June 2013. Emily has one dog, Reilly, and enjoys shopping, fishing, and sports of all kinds, especially golf and basketball. She also loves missions - especially in Haiti.
